Turning your knowledge into an online course is an incredible way to share your expertise, build your brand, and create an additional income stream. Thinkific, a user-friendly platform for course creation, makes the process simple, even for beginners. This guide walks you through planning, building, and launching your first course on Thinkific.
Step 1: Choose Your Course Topic and Audience
Define Your Topic
Begin by selecting a course topic that you’re knowledgeable about and passionate about teaching. A successful course solves a specific problem or Helps Students achieve a particular goal.
Understand Your Audience
Identify your ideal students. Ask yourself:
- What challenges do they face?
- What skills or knowledge do they want to acquire?
Understanding your audience ensures that your course aligns with their needs and motivates them to enroll.
Set Learning Objectives
Clearly define what students will achieve by completing your course. These objectives help guide your content creation and provide a clear value proposition for prospective students.
Step 2: Outline Your Course Structure
Organize Your Content
Break your course into modules and lessons for a structured learning experience. For instance:
- Module 1: Introduction
- Lesson 1: Overview of the Course
- Lesson 2: Setting Expectations
- Module 2: Core Knowledge
- Lesson 3: Essential Concepts
- Lesson 4: Real-Life Applications
Select Content Formats
Thinkific supports a variety of content formats, including:
- Videos: Great for explaining concepts or demonstrating skills.
- Text Lessons: Useful for detailed guides or supplementary materials.
- Quizzes: Ideal for testing knowledge and reinforcing learning.
- Downloads: Provide checklists, worksheets, or templates for added value.
Step 3: Build Your Course on Thinkific
Sign Up for Thinkific
Visit Thinkific to create an account. The free plan allows you to start building your course right away, with the option to upgrade for advanced features.
Add a New Course
From the dashboard, go to “Manage Learning Content” > “Courses” > “Add New Course.” Add your course title, description, and category.
Upload Your Content
Drag and drop your files into Thinkific’s course builder. Organize them under the appropriate modules and lessons, ensuring a logical flow for your students.
Preview Your Course
Thinkific lets you preview your course as a student. Use this feature to check for errors, verify content accessibility, and refine your layout.
Step 4: Create a Compelling Landing Page
Your course landing page is a crucial tool for attracting students. Thinkific provides customizable templates to make the process easy.
Essential Elements of a Landing Page
- Headline: Highlight the key benefit of your course.
- Course Description: Detail what students will learn and why it’s valuable.
- Instructor Bio: Share your credentials and expertise to build trust.
- Testimonials: Use feedback from beta testers or past students as social proof.
- Call-to-Action (CTA): Include buttons like “Enroll Now” to encourage immediate action.
Add Visuals
Incorporate images, videos, and banners to make your landing page visually appealing. High-quality visuals enhance professionalism and attract attention.
Step 5: Set Pricing and Payment Options
Choose Your Pricing Strategy
Thinkific offers flexible pricing models:
- Free: Attract a large audience by offering free access.
- One-Time Payment: Charge a fixed fee for lifetime access.
- Subscriptions: Generate recurring revenue with a monthly fee.
- Membership Bundles: Combine multiple courses for a discounted price.
Enable Payment Gateways
Connect Thinkific to Stripe or PayPal to securely process payments. Test the checkout process to ensure smooth transactions for your students.
Step 6: Market and Launch Your Course
Build Pre-Launch Hype
Generate excitement around your course by:
- Announcing your launch date on social media.
- Sharing teasers, such as sneak peeks or testimonials.
- Offering early-bird discounts to incentivize enrollment.
Use Email Marketing
Email is one of the most effective tools for promoting online courses. Build an email list and send targeted campaigns highlighting your course’s benefits and value.
Leverage Social Media
Post engaging content, such as tips, quotes, or video clips, related to your course topic. Use relevant hashtags and collaborate with influencers to expand your reach.
Step 7: Launch and Refine
Publish Your Course
Set your course to “Published” in Thinkific and announce its launch across all your platforms. Encourage students to sign up by emphasizing the limited-time offers or exclusive bonuses.
Monitor Performance
Use Thinkific’s analytics to track student engagement, completion rates, and revenue. These insights help you identify areas for improvement and refine your course.
Gather Feedback
Ask students for feedback through surveys or reviews. Their input is invaluable for enhancing your course content and delivery.
Step 8: Engage and Expand
Foster Community
Create a sense of community by engaging with your students through discussion boards, live Q&A sessions, or email. Active engagement enhances the learning experience and builds loyalty.
Plan Future Courses
Once your first course is successful, consider creating additional courses or bundling them into memberships to grow your offerings and revenue.
